Athens (ATH) to Bali (BLC)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Eleftherios Venizelos International Airport (ATH) in Athens, Greece to Bali Airport (BLC) in Bali, Cameroon is 3,830 kilometers (2,380 miles / 2,068 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 6h, flying south southwest at a heading of 205°.

This is a medium-haul route that may be operated by either narrow-body or wide-body aircraft depending on demand. Passengers can expect a meal service on most carriers.

This is an international route connecting Greece with Cameroon. It is an intercontinental flight between Europe and Africa. Travelers should check visa requirements, customs regulations, and any travel advisories before booking.

Time zone information: When it's 13:23 in Athens, it's 12:23 in Bali.

There is a significant elevation difference of 4,157 feet between the two airports. Bali Airport sits higher than Eleftherios Venizelos International Airport.

The return flight from Bali (BLC) to Athens (ATH) follows a heading of 20° (north northeast).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
